7+ Easy Ways: How to Smooth Textured Walls Fast!

The process of achieving a uniform, flat surface on walls initially characterized by an uneven or patterned finish involves specific techniques and materials. This often includes applying a skim coat of joint compound, sanding the treated surface, and potentially repeating these steps to reach the desired smoothness. For example, a wall with a pronounced “orange peel” texture can be transformed into a smooth surface suitable for modern paint finishes through this method.

Achieving a flawlessly smooth surface offers significant aesthetic advantages, creating a more contemporary and clean appearance in interior spaces. Furthermore, a smooth wall provides an optimal canvas for paint application, resulting in a more uniform and professional finish. Historically, textured walls were popular for concealing imperfections in plaster; however, contemporary design often favors smooth surfaces for their versatility and perceived elegance.

7+ Easy Ways: How to Hang Pics on Plaster Walls (Safe)

The process of affixing decorative or personal images to interior surfaces constructed with a gypsum-based finish requires specialized techniques. Plaster, unlike drywall, possesses a unique composition and structural integrity, necessitating careful consideration during picture hanging to prevent damage or instability. Traditional methods used on standard wallboard may not be suitable for plaster due to its brittleness and potential for crumbling.

Proper execution of this task preserves the aesthetic appeal of a room while minimizing potential wall damage. Furthermore, understanding the characteristics of plaster walls prevents costly repairs that may arise from improper hanging techniques. Historically, various methods have been employed, evolving from basic nails to more sophisticated adhesive and anchoring systems, each designed to address the specific challenges posed by plaster surfaces. Choosing the correct approach ensures long-term stability and safeguards the wall’s integrity.

7+ Easy Ways: How to Hang Stuff on Concrete Walls Fast!

The process of affixing items to surfaces constructed from concrete requires specialized techniques and hardware due to the material’s inherent density and hardness. This often involves methods distinct from those used with drywall or wood-framed walls. Examples include utilizing concrete anchors, adhesive solutions specifically formulated for masonry, or specialized hanging systems designed for heavy-duty applications.

Successfully mounting objects onto concrete offers numerous advantages. It expands interior design possibilities within structures built with concrete, enabling the secure display of artwork, shelving, and other decorative or functional elements. Historically, effective attachment methods to concrete have been crucial for construction and infrastructure development, ensuring the stability of fixtures and fittings in a variety of environments.
